NFL Round-up And Scores From Week 5: Oct. 8

Aaron Rodgers of the Green Bay Packers

MIAMI, FL, Sporting Alert — NFL round-up and scores from Week 5 on Sunday, October 8.

Among the winners in the latest set of fixtures were the Green Bay Packers, who defeated the Dallas Cowboys in a thriller, and the Kansas City Chiefs, who remained undefeated this season.

PACKERS 35, COWBOYS 31

ARLINGTON, Texas — Aaron Rodgers threw for three touchdowns, including a 12-yard scoring pass to Davante Adams with 11 seconds remaining to guide Green Bay to a comeback 35-31 win over Dallas on Sunday.

Trailing 31-28 with 1:13 left after Dak Prescott ran in from 11 yards to give Dallas the lead, Rodgers responded by leading a nine-play 75-yard drive in just 1:02, and connected with Adams to steal the road win, nine months after the Packers’ divisional playoff victory at the same venue.

Rodgers finished 19-of-29 for 221 yards with no interception and ran for 32 more yards on the ground.

Adams caught seven passes for 66 yards and two touchdowns for the Packers (4-1), who have won three in a row.

Aaron Jones ran 19 times for 125 yards and a score to become the first Green Bay running back with 100 yards in his first start as a rookie since Samkon Gado 12-years-ago.

Dak Prescott went 25-of-36 for 251 yards with three touchdowns and an interception for Dallas (2-3).

Running back Ezekiel Elliott had 29 carries for 116 yards, while Cole Beasley caught two passes for TDs and Dez Bryant grabbed one in the defeat for the Cowboys, who have already matched the number of losses from the entire season last year.

CHIEFS 42, TEXANS 34

NFL round-up and scores - Alex Smith

Alex Smith of the Kansas City Chiefs in the NFL


HOUSTON — At the NRG Stadium, Alex Smith starred in the leading role for the Kansas City Chiefs in a 42-34 victory over the banged-up Houston Texans in Sunday Night Football.

Smith passed for 324 yards and three touchdowns, including two scoring tosses to Charcandrick West for the Chiefs (5-0), who have now won three hard-fought road games already this season.

Kansas City has won its first five games to start a season for the first time since 2013 when it opened up 9-0.

Rookie quarterback Deshaun Watson threw for 261 yards and five touchdowns for Houston, who had to play the major part of the game without defensive stalwart J.J. Watt, who broke his left leg early in the contest.

The three-time Defensive Player of the Year suffered the injury, which the Texans confirmed to be a tibial plateau fracture – in the first quarter and left with tears in his eyes.

DeAndre Hopkins caught three passed for touchdowns and Will Fuller V pulled down two for scores for Houston (2-3).

In other NFL round-up and scores in Week 5, Cam Newton passed for 355 yards and three TDs and the Carolina Panthers held off Detroit Lions 27-24, Miami Dolphins earned a 16-10 win over the Tennessee Titans and the Philadelphia Eagles raced away to a 34-7 victory over the Arizona Cardinals.

Elsewhere, the New York Giants fell to 0-5 after losing to the Los Angeles Chargers, who got their first win of the season, while Jacksonville Jaguars beat the Pittsburgh Steelers 30-9.
